Ticket #—: Missed pick-up, survey instrument crate

For the driver's coordinator: the crate of Lorvane theodolites was not collected from the Setterby depot yesterday despite confirmation the evening before. The crate remains in the bonded cage, seals intact, and must move before Friday's site survey at Coldbrigg Quarry. Please reassign a driver today. The confidential courier hand-over instruction follows below.

dispatch memo: the istwyn norwyn courier leaves the lamael kaswyn briwyn tamix jorael gorix zoreth holir ledger at gate 3079 under passcode 677723

## Further Reading

The Tallowgrid formula sandbox enforces a strict allowlist of functions, caps evaluation time at 50ms, and denies all I/O. Reviewers should understand the interpreter's escape history before approving changes to the allowlist; two prior bypasses came through coercion edge cases. The threat model, past findings, and the full allowlist rationale are maintained on the internal page below.

operations page: https://harbor.kelvidyn.example/dash/dash/board/projects/build/pipeline/run/72cb258c26ee55412287df41

## Resolving Sync Conflicts

When your plugin writes an event that Meridline's sync engine flags as conflicting, the engine keeps both versions and marks the record as contested. Do not overwrite the contested flag; the user must resolve it in the Tidewell client. Your plugin should instead re-fetch, compare revision tokens, and retry with the newer token. Retrying with a stale token is the most common cause of loops. The full conflict-resolution contract and examples are published here.

wiki page, baguf-kahap: https://confluence.tolvaqsys.internal/browse/display/projects/8d5f528f

Attendees: Department heads, convened by T. Wendrake.

The renewal of our commercial coverage with Aldgrove Mutual was reviewed. Premiums rise eight percent, driven by expanded liability terms for the Corbyn Mills facility. Finance confirmed the increase fits within the approved budget envelope. Action: department heads to confirm asset schedules by month-end so the binder can be executed. Claims history was noted as favourable, which supported negotiating leverage. A confidential note on related business plans follows below.

board note of hafop-tagug: Headcount on the Holion team goes from 27 to 94 by the end of February. Gross margin on Holion came in at 45 percent against a plan of 65 percent.